durhamhealthnc.bsky.social
Drug overdoses have become the 3rd leading cause of death among U.S. kids & teens. Join us this Thursday, 10/16, for a webinar for ages 12-18 & their parents to learn how to prevent overdoses, how to respond if a loved one overdoses, and more. Register here: register.gotowebinar.com/register/118...
overdose response: what teens and adults should know to save a life. October 16, 2025. Webinar for youth ages 12-18 and parents/caregivers. 7:00-7;45PM. to regiter: tinyurl.com/46hheeft. Young people have overdosed after taking pills they did not know were laced with fentanyl, a potent opioid drug. This webinar will introduce strategies for keeping teens safe when they encounter drugs. We will learn how to respond if a friend or family member overdoses, including how to administer naloxone. All participants will receive a gift bag with naloxone and other items. For more info: Lscofield@dconc.gov

durhamhealthnc.bsky.social
“Why is it worth getting vaccinated if the disease isn’t usually deadly?” Any death is worth preventing if possible, and it’s not only about whether you live or die, it’s also about helping you and the people around you prevent chronic illness and disability and live the healthiest life possible!
Why should I get vaccinated if most people survive the disease anyway?  1. Because any number of deaths is worth preventing. 2. Because getting vaccinated also protects others. 3. Because dying isn’t the only risk.  Many people who survive infections with illnesses like COVID-19 & measles live with long-term health consequences, incuding: COVID-19 Measles Deafness
Intellectual disabilities
Immune amnesia
SSPE, a progressive brain disease that is almost always fatal
And more Vaccines protect long-term health for you and others.

durhamhealthnc.bsky.social
October is #BreastCancerAwarenessMonth. Did you know? No-cost breast cancer screening is available to eligible individuals here at the Durham County Department of Public Health through the BCCCP program. Learn more and see if you qualify: dcopublichealth.org/services/wom... or call (919) 560-7631.
Breast and Cervical Cancer Control Program (BCCCP) . Breast cancer screening: Age 40-64
Uninsured or underinsured
Below 250% of the federal poverty line
Have not been screened in the past year.

Cervical cancer screening:
Age 21-64
Uninsured or underinsured
Below 250% of the federal poverty line
Have not been screened in the past year

No charge for the initial screening.
For more information or to make an appointment, call (919) 560-7631.
